First post, by superfury
superfury
Offline
Rank
l33t++
Is it possible to, on a i430fx/i440fx motherboard, reset the PCI configuration space (using PCIRST#) without resetting the CPU?
All I can find to drive it is the Turbo Reset Control register, which one exists of at offset 93h into the northbridge PCI configuration space, and the southbridge (piix/piix3) has a more complete version with 2 extra bits (which don't affect the CPU reset/INIT)?
You can of course perform it from SMM, which masks the INIT signal, but once you leave SMM again, INIT is back in effect, triggering a CPU reset anyways?
Author of the UniPCemu emulator.
UniPCemu Git repository
UniPCemu for Android, Windows, PSP, Vita and Switch on itch.io